Google-backed Open Cloud Coalition launches to lobby European lawmakers


The new Google-backed Open Cloud Coalition launches to lobby European lawmakers -- mostly against Microsoft.

The launch comes just hours after Microsoft deputy general counsel Rima Alaily preempted the announcement, publishing a blog post accusing Google of conducting a “shadow campaign” to influence cloud regulation in Europe. The OCC is broadly comparable to another industry trade organization called the Cloud Infrastructure Services Providers in Europe ( CISPE), which launched in 2017 and includes Amazon’s AWS as its flagship member alongside several dozen smaller players. “The OCC is determined to reverse this trend by promoting a more competitive and flexible market and driving the adoption of open standards,” Stewart said in a statement.
